    I brought my four kids here and we all loved it. We paid $25 to enter (family). We started in the basement and climbed all the way up to the 3rd floor. They now have a Han Dynasty exhibition that takes up the whole second floor. Definitely worth visiting. The location is excellent, located in a lovely alley/top closed courtyard (Exhibition Street) in Melbourne's Chinatown.

    A great museum that not only contains Australia from the gold rush to the industrial and commercial civilizations, but also shows the inventions of the Han Dynasty, similar to papermaking, unicycles, drilling, balance rings and negative numbers. The white dragon is wonderful. Very recommended to spend an hour here. I don’t know why it took me so long to come!
